also, virtualy the only people I have heard defending it are design/advertising/marketing people, 'real' people would definitley respond to some of the concetual rhetoric behind it, but have been majorly turned off by the simple fact that it looks baffling at best and shit-poor at worst. For me this proves that you can talk as much as you want about what something means and what its attempting to do, but if you don't marry that to appropriate aesthetics its lost on most folk and fails.
